I said like in less than 2 weeks? YUP!!! Lots of last minute things to do to get ready....... They want me there on the evening of the 25th so I can meet Meena on the 26th and 27th will be spent in court. Then we leave on the 28th to come home. Quick trip, but just like they said. She also confirmed that I cannot re-enter India for 2 months on the visa. So, I pray Meena will come home in Sept. I will update when I know more details. Well, Fridays seem to be a good day in my world of adoption. The agency called and said my paperwork had arrived from the Indian lawyer. They sent it overnight and should arrive tomorrow by 10:30 AM. I need to get 4 more copies of my passport photo, sign the papers, get them notarized and back in the mail. All this needs to be done before the banks and FedEx close tomorrow! Please pray that I receive the package early enough to be able to get it all done! The agency wants to be able to check everything and get it sent right back to India on Monday. After this paperwork is received, the court date will be assigned. It may be in June but most likely in July or August-since the courts close down for several weeks in June(go figure!!!). This trip will be a quick one, only 3 days in country. I will get to be with Meena for about 2 days. One day at the orphanage and the second at court. Sounds like it will be a long day! She said to bring lots of snacks for Meena:) I will fly back home on the third day. Due to Indian Visa laws, you are not allowed back into the country for 2 months!!!!! Yes, I looked it up and saw it in black and white. So, it will definitely be the fall before I can go back to bring her home:( This trip will be longer-about 7 days-and mostly spent in Delhi.
